BBC Entertainment & ArtsDec 22, 2025
Driving Home for Christmas singer Chris Rea dies aged 74
The singer died in hospital on Monday following a short illness, his family said in a statement.

NYTimes ArtsDec 22, 2025
May Britt, 91, Dies; Her Marriage to Sammy Davis Jr. Sparked Outrage
She was a white actress, he was a popular Black entertainer, and their relationship elicited racist reactions in 1960, including from John F. Kennedy's presidential campaign.
